DJ STEADY B’S FIRST EP RELEASED! 8 DAY TOUR TO INDIANA COMING SOON!

“Beeps Bleeps & Things” is the name of DJ Steady B’s first EP, the same name as his popular Twitch stream that has continued growing in it’s popularity since it’s conception during lockdown. Shannon has hit the production board a couple times since then as well. Yesterday his first full EP dropped. It is available on all platforms. The title track was originally started as the intro for Steady B’s live stream and continued to develop as a track. The tune is what is in the name, my friend. The blippity-bloops are hypnotic. These bleeps are sending messages to space in morse code, telling aliens to get down with us and party. A nice tight snare and low warm fuzzy bass wave, this track oozes the noises of robots raving out your speakers.

“Wiggle Bounce Jiggle” sounds a lot heavier to me, with a little more for the streets than sci-fi movie compared to the title track. This broken-beat tune hits the speakers with a satisfying pound and with a synth that takes me back to an 80’s break dance battle movie. A robot break dance battle movie…. maybe we on some sort of sci-fi-type shit theme on this one. Steady B always take me back to what it used to be about – fun. You can tell he’s stil got that 90’s raver in his blood.

SEE! FUN! Now we are in a video game. “A Late Night Win” was made with a midi controller Shannon had been testing out late at night. We have all kinds of vocalizations, robots 🤖 and the like. UP-DOWN, LEFT-RIGHT, ALL NIGHT! BOUNCE IT! BOUNCE IT! I may have ad-libbed some of that. The track is well layered. I love the bombastic old-school drum line! All these sounds like machines. The Nightrider-esque synth rhythm is fun. An overall very fun release from our friend, Steady B.
